Hendrick Goltzius: Life and Legacy

Early Life and Training

  • Born: 1558 in Bracht, near Viersen, North Rhine-Westphalia, Germany.
  • Goltzius’s artistic journey began with training under his father, learning the craft of painting on glass.
  • A pivotal moment came when he received instruction in engraving from Dirck Volckertszoon Coornhert in Cleves. This foundational training would shape his future mastery.

Artistic Development and Style

  • Goltzius quickly rose to prominence as the leading Dutch engraver of the early Baroque period, also known as Northern Mannerism.
  • His work is characterized by sophisticated technique, technical mastership, and a sense of “exuberance” in its compositions.
  • Innovative Techniques: He pioneered the use of the "swelling line," manipulating lines to create tonal effects from a distance. He also developed the "dot and lozenge" technique for refined shading.
  • Initially influenced by the style of Cornelis van Haarlem, Goltzius moved towards more dynamic and expressive forms.

Notable Works

  • The Dragon Devouring the Companions of Cadmus: A print showcasing his mastery over engraving and dramatic storytelling.
  • Lot and His Daughters: An example of his work held in the collection of the Rijksmuseum, demonstrating his skill in depicting complex narratives.
  • Numerous portraits and mythological scenes further demonstrate his versatility and technical prowess.

Influences and Legacy

  • Influenced By: Dirck Volckertszoon Coornhert played a crucial role in Goltzius’s early development as an engraver.
  • Goltzius, in turn, significantly influenced subsequent generations of Dutch and European printmakers.
  • As noted by A. Hyatt Mayor, he “was the last professional engraver who drew with the authority of a good painter and the last who invented many pictures for others to copy.”
  • His innovative techniques and masterful engravings left an indelible mark on the art world.

Historical Significance

  • Goltzius’s work reflects the artistic climate of the late 16th and early 17th centuries, bridging the gap between Mannerism and Baroque styles.
  • His prints were widely circulated and admired, contributing to the dissemination of artistic ideas throughout Europe.
  • Museum Collections: His works are featured in prominent museums such as Museum Boijmans Van Beuningen (Rotterdam), Rijksmuseum Amsterdam, Blanton Museum of Art (Austin), and The Metropolitan Museum of Art (New York City).
  • He remains a celebrated figure in the history of printmaking, recognized for his technical skill, artistic vision, and lasting impact.
